What happens to a marriage when two people are forced to live apart?

In Tayari Jones' new novel, "An American Marriage," a relationship is set on edge when one of the characters is sent to prison for a crime he didn't commit. The novel is filled with conflict around questions of memory, loyalty, race, fatherhood, ambition and justice. Jones spoke with MPR News host Kerri Miller.

And MPR News host Euan Kerr interviewed Northfield, Minn., writer Kaethe Schwehn, whose new book "The Rending and the Nest" is a post-apocalyptic story set in the Twin Cities.
